NVIDIA Quadro M3000 SE vs NVIDIA Quadro K2000D

We compared two Professional market GPUs: 4GB VRAM Quadro M3000 SE and 2GB VRAM Quadro K2000D to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.

Main Differences

NVIDIA Quadro M3000 SE 's Advantages
Released 3 years and 7 months late
Boost Clock924MHz
More VRAM (4GB vs 2GB)
Larger VRAM bandwidth (160.4GB/s vs 64.00GB/s)
640 additional rendering cores
NVIDIA Quadro K2000D 's Advantages
Lower TDP (51W vs 75W)
